One hundred and seventy one (171) persons have died from COVID-19 in the past 24 hours, increasing the country’s total deaths from the virus to 6,434, Health Ministry said.
This is the highest number of deaths reported on a single day. Out of the deceased, 134 were above 60 years.
Yesterday also recorded 3609 COVID positive persons, the highest number to be found positive for Corona virus. Over 365,000 Lankans have been confirmed to have contracted the virus to date.
